Constant Temperature and Humidity Chambers: Precision Validation for Advanced Semiconductor Manufacturing

As semiconductor processes advance to 3nm, 2nm and beyond, Constant Temperature and Humidity Chambers are indispensable for full-chain product validation, providing stable, accurate environmental conditions from R&D to mass production.
With high-precision control (±2% RH humidity accuracy) and compliance with ISO 17025 standards, these chambers ensure consistent, repeatable test results, eliminating environmental interference on performance verification.

Widely used in semiconductor wafer fabrication and burn-in testing, they simulate real working and storage environments to verify component stability, detect potential defects early, and prevent performance degradation.
